Suspected thief arrested in FCT community

Vigilantes have arrested a 37-year-old man, Hamza Suleiman, for allegedly breaking into a woman’s apartment and stealing N238,000 belonging to a contribution group in Unguwar Dodo, Gwagwalada Area Council of the Federal Capital Territory.

A member of the vigilante group, Isyaku Danjuma, said the incident occurred on Tuesday at about 11pm.

He said the suspect allegedly entered the woman’s room after she went out to use a pit latrine and made away with a container in which the money was kept.

According to him, the woman raised an alarm immediately after discovering the theft, attracting neighbours who pursued the suspect as he attempted to flee.

Danjuma said the suspect was later intercepted and handed over to vigilante operatives, who subsequently transferred him to the police.

He added that the suspect was beaten by an angry mob before he was rescued by the vigilantes.

He further alleged that the suspect is notorious in the area for burglary and theft.

A police source at the Gwagwalada Division confirmed the arrest, adding that investigation was ongoing and the suspect would be charged in court upon completion of inquiries.
